Product Description
TO 00590-4383-71 is a Toyota-brand, polyurethane (Durarun 95A) load wheel assembly, engineered for electric lift truck applications. Specifications include 95A durometer hardness, 3-1/4 inch x 4-1/2 inch dimensions, and inclusion of bearings. Cross-reference part numbers are TY00590-4383-71 and TY 00590-4383-71. Intended for industrial material handling equipment.

Q: What is the 95A durometer hardness and why does it matter?
A: The 95A durometer rating indicates a medium-hard polyurethane compound that balances load capacity with floor grip. This hardness provides adequate wear resistance for long cycles while maintaining traction on standard concrete and sealed floors in typical warehouse duty.

Q: How long does this polyurethane load wheel typically last?
A: Polyurethane wheel longevity depends on duty cycle, floor conditions, and load. The 95A durometer Durarun material is engineered for extended wear in warehouse environments. Monitor the wheel for flat spots, cracks, or material loss. Wheels typically require replacement after 12 to 24 months of standard warehouse duty, though heavy use or outdoor exposure will reduce service life.
